* pycore_pystate.h no longer redefines PyThreadState_GET() (GH-28921)Victor Stinner2021-10-134-19/+10
| | | | | | | | | | | | | | | | | | | | | | Redefining the PyThreadState_GET() macro in pycore_pystate.h is useless since it doesn't affect files not including it. Either use _PyThreadState_GET() directly, or don't use pycore_pystate.h internal C API. For example, the _testcapi extension don't use the internal C API, but use the public PyThreadState_Get() function instead. Replace PyThreadState_Get() with _PyThreadState_GET(). The _PyThreadState_GET() macro is more efficient than PyThreadState_Get() and PyThreadState_GET() function calls which call fail with a fatal Python error. posixmodule.c and _ctypes extension now include <windows.h> before pycore header files (like pycore_call.h). _PyTraceback_Add() now uses _PyErr_Fetch()/_PyErr_Restore() instead of PyErr_Fetch()/PyErr_Restore(). The _decimal and _xxsubinterpreters extensions are now built with the Py_BUILD_CORE_MODULE macro defined to get access to the internal C API.

* bpo-45020: Identify which frozen modules are actually aliases. (gh-28655)Eric Snow2021-10-051-0/+7
| | | | | | | In the list of generated frozen modules at the top of Tools/scripts/freeze_modules.py, you will find that some of the modules have a different name than the module (or .py file) that is actually frozen. Let's call each case an "alias". Aliases do not come into play until we get to the (generated) list of modules in Python/frozen.c. (The tool for freezing modules, Programs/_freeze_module, is only concerned with the source file, not the module it will be used for.) Knowledge of which frozen modules are aliases (and the identity of the original module) normally isn't important. However, this information is valuable when we go to set __file__ on frozen stdlib modules. This change updates Tools/scripts/freeze_modules.py to map aliases to the original module name (or None if not a stdlib module) in Python/frozen.c. We also add a helper function in Python/import.c to look up a frozen module's alias and add the result of that function to the frozen info returned from find_frozen(). https://bugs.python.org/issue45020

* bpo-41710: Fix PY_TIMEOUT_MAX on Windows (GH-28673)Victor Stinner2021-10-011-5/+5
| | | | | | | | | | WaitForSingleObject() accepts timeout in milliseconds in the range [0; 0xFFFFFFFE] (DWORD type). INFINITE value (0xFFFFFFFF) means no timeout. 0xFFFFFFFE milliseconds is around 49.7 days. PY_TIMEOUT_MAX is (0xFFFFFFFE * 1000) milliseconds on Windows, around 49.7 days. Partially revert commit 37b8294d6295ca12553fd7c98778be71d24f4b24.

* bpo-41710: PyThread_acquire_lock_timed() clamps the timout (GH-28643)Victor Stinner2021-09-302-3/+7
| | | | | | | | | | | | | | | | | | | PyThread_acquire_lock_timed() now clamps the timeout into the [_PyTime_MIN; _PyTime_MAX] range (_PyTime_t type) if it is too large, rather than calling Py_FatalError() which aborts the process. PyThread_acquire_lock_timed() no longer uses MICROSECONDS_TO_TIMESPEC() to compute sem_timedwait() argument, but _PyTime_GetSystemClock() and _PyTime_AsTimespec_truncate(). Fix _thread.TIMEOUT_MAX value on Windows: the maximum timeout is 0x7FFFFFFF milliseconds (around 24.9 days), not 0xFFFFFFFF milliseconds (around 49.7 days). Set PY_TIMEOUT_MAX to 0x7FFFFFFF milliseconds, rather than 0xFFFFFFFF milliseconds. Fix PY_TIMEOUT_MAX overflow test: replace (us >= PY_TIMEOUT_MAX) with (us > PY_TIMEOUT_MAX).

* bpo-45020: Add -X frozen_modules=[on|off] to explicitly control use of ↵Eric Snow2021-09-143-0/+5
| | | | | | | frozen modules. (gh-28320) Currently we freeze several modules into the runtime. For each of these modules it is essential to bootstrapping the runtime that they be frozen. Any other stdlib module that we later freeze into the runtime is not essential. We can just as well import from the .py file. This PR lets users explicitly choose which should be used, with the new "-X frozen_modules=[on|off]" CLI flag. The default is "off" for now. https://bugs.python.org/issue45020
